Comparing Japan with Macon, Georgia

Compare Climate information for Japan and Macon, Georgia

Is Japan warmer or hotter than Macon, Georgia?

On average across the year, no, Japan is not hotter than Macon, Georgia . Japan has an average temperature of 15°C/59°F and Macon, Georgia has an average temperature of 19°C/66°F.

Japan's hottest month is August,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F, which is not hotter than Macon, Georgia's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 34°C/93°F).

Is Japan colder or cooler than Macon, Georgia?

On average across the year, yes, Japan is colder than Macon, Georgia . Japan has an average minimum temperature of 11°C/52°F and Macon, Georgia has an average minimum temperature of 12°C/54°F.



Japan's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of 0°C/32°F, which is colder than Macon, Georgia's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of 2°C/36°F).

Does Japan have more rain than Macon, Georgia?

On average across the year, yes, Japan has more rain than Macon, Georgia. Japan has an average annual rainfall of 1632mm and Macon, Georgia has an average annual rainfall of 1333mm.

Japan's wettest month is July, with an average monthly rainfall of 218mm, which is wetter than Macon, Georgia's wettest month (December, with an average monthly rainfall of 171mm).
